# ProctorQueue Environments

The ProctorQueue service runs in three environments: dev, staging, and prod. Each handles exam-session dispatch with different retry and timeout behavior, so never assume parity between them. New team members should test queue changes in staging first. The staging environment currently runs with the following configuration values.

settings of fahag-haduf:
[ulaox]
port = 8443
region = south-2
host = ulaox.lumiccorp.internal
timeout_ms = 500
retries = 8

14:22 — Brindlewick catalogue import stalled at 61%. Cause: the Shelfwright plugin hook fired before schema migration finished. Mitigation: import paused, migration completed, rerun succeeded at 14:47. Plugin authors must gate hooks on the ready signal going forward. The rerun that cleared the backlog is identified by the token below.

build token for tawif-bahip: htk31_68bba16e1afabfef4ecc69408c06f16

Handover: snapshot tests for the Bramblewick component library. Snapshots run against the Pinchfold renderer in CI; local runs can differ because of font metrics, so always regenerate in the container. Anything under `charts/` is excluded — too flaky — and covered by visual diffs instead. Review snapshot churn carefully before approving; mass updates hide regressions. Conventions and the update procedure are written up on this page:

operations page: https://confluence.lumicsys.internal/projects/display/projects/display